Why iOS Updates Fail: Understanding the Root Causes
When your device refuses to update, it isn’t always the software’s fault. In many cases, understanding why iOS updates fail reveals that the issue originates from storage problems, corrupt files, unstable networks, battery issues, or hardware malfunctions.
Below are the most common reasons iOS updates fail and how they affect the device.
Storage Limitations & File Corruption — Major Reasons Why iOS Updates Fail
One of the biggest reasons why iOS updates fail is insufficient storage. iOS requires temporary space for unpacking and installing system files. Therefore, even if you think you have enough space, cached data or hidden system files may still block the process.
Low Storage Space Triggering iOS Update Errors
When the available space drops below the required threshold, the update may:
- stop midway
- display “Unable to Install Update”
- loop back to the home screen
- continuously restart
Corrupt System Files Leading to Failed Updates
Old, outdated, or corrupted system files can interfere with the update process. Consequently, the device may reject the installation or freeze during setup.
Network Failures & Connectivity Issues Affecting iOS Update Completion
A stable internet connection is essential for the update process. Because of this, poor Wi-Fi, unstable networks, or router restrictions can explain why iOS updates fail unexpectedly.
Wi-Fi Drops During Update Download
If your Wi-Fi disconnects during the download, the system file becomes incomplete or damaged, causing update failure.
VPN, Proxy, or Firewall Blocking the Update
Security filters often block Apple’s update servers. As a result, your device cannot verify or download update files properly.
Battery Problems & Power Interruptions — Another Reason Why iOS Updates Fail
iOS updates require a minimum of 50% battery or an active charger connection. Any interruption can explain why iOS updates fail during installation.
Device Overheating or Shutting Down Mid-Update
If your iPhone overheats or powers off, the installation stops suddenly. In many cases, this leads to boot loops or incomplete updates.
Software Bugs & System Conflicts Causing iOS Update Failures
Sometimes the issue is purely software-based. For instance, outdated apps, incompatible profiles, or system glitches may prevent the update from installing.
Beta Profiles Interfering with Official Updates
If your device previously used a developer or beta profile, it may block current stable updates.
iOS Bugs Leading to Update Verification Errors
Occasionally, iOS itself has bugs that create update verification failures or installation freezes.
Hardware Problems — A Hidden Reason Why iOS Updates Fail
Not all update problems stem from software. Surprisingly, hardware malfunctions can also explain why iOS updates fail, especially when key components stop communicating with the system.
Faulty Storage Chip (NAND Failure)
If the internal storage is damaged, the update cannot write necessary files.
Logic Board Damage Preventing iOS Installation
Board-level issues often cause:
- random restarts
- update loops
- failure to verify updates
- black screen after update
How to Fix iOS Update Errors at Home
Although update failures can be frustrating, many issues can be resolved without expert help. Below are reliable troubleshooting steps that address most causes behind why iOS updates fail.
Step 1 — Check Storage to Prevent iOS Update Failure
Go to:
Settings → General → iPhone Storage
Delete unwanted apps, videos, or cached files to free up space. Additionally, clearing old backups helps create room for new system files.
Step 2 — Restart Your Device to Fix Temporary Update Problems
A simple restart often resolves temporary software conflicts. Moreover, restarting clears RAM and processes that could interfere with the installation.
Step 3 — Reset Network Settings for Connectivity-Related Update Failures
If Wi-Fi issues explain why iOS updates fail, reset the network:
Settings → General → Transfer or Reset iPhone → Reset → Reset Network Settings
This removes old Wi-Fi profiles, VPNs, and DNS errors.
Step 4 — Update Using iTunes or Finder (Alternative Method)
If the OTA (over-the-air) update fails, connecting your device to a computer often resolves the issue.
H3: Using iTunes/Finder to Install Updates
- Connect your iPhone to a PC/Mac
- Open iTunes/Finder
- Select Update
This method bypasses many errors that occur during wireless updates.
Step 5 — Force Restart for Frozen Update Screens
If the device gets stuck:
Volume Up → Volume Down → Hold Power until the Apple Logo appears
A force restart clears update freezes caused by system conflicts.

How Repair Centers Fix iOS Update Failures
Repair centers rely on specialized tools, diagnostics, and micro-soldering techniques to fix deeper issues behind why iOS updates fail.
Advanced Diagnostics to Identify Why iOS Updates Fail
Technicians use tools like:
- ZXW board schematics
- Storage health scanners
- Multimeters & microscopes
- Chip-level analyzers
These tools pinpoint hidden faults like capacitor shorts, storage corruption, or board damage.
Fixing Storage Corruption & NAND Issues
If the storage chip is failing, experts can:
- reprogram the chip
- repair damaged pathways
- replace faulty NAND modules
This resolves recurring update failures caused by write errors.
Logic Board Repairs for Persistent Update Errors
Technicians perform:
- micro-soldering
- IC replacements
- board cleaning
- short detection
These board-level solutions fix update failures caused by internal hardware faults.
